Unified Valve Group is seeking a hardworking, motivated, driven Customer Solutions Manager, who thrives on being in the field, visiting clientele ensuring customer service and generating new accounts. The Customer Solutions Manager is responsible for Red Deer, Alberta and the surrounding areas.
Responsibilities:
- Manage Red Deer and surrounding area business development through effective networking, cold calling, research, growing contact list and ensuring that Unified Valve Group is at the forefront of all local opportunities
- Effective prioritization of all sales activities in support of Unified Valve Group business strategies and sales targets
- Market and promote Unified Valve Group products and services following established business and sales strategies while effectively utilizing Unified Valve Groups marketing platform
- Effectively leverage internal and external resources such as product experts, seasoned field technicians, OEM and various training sessions
- Maintain communication with all relevant stakeholders to ensure complete, timely and accurate service delivery with every customer and every order
- Accurate and timely completion of all documentation and reports, including Turnaround Control Document and ensure that key stakeholders are kept abreast of client requirements and needs
- When needed, assist with coding, getting signatures and collections
- Adherence with Unified Valve Groups Quality and Safety Program
- Liaise with Supply Chain Management and with key stakeholders regarding returns and warranty issues
Requirements:
- 5 years of strong service sales experience in Oil & Gas
- While there is a focus on service, sales and solutions – Previous experience selling new products and dealing with Alberta O&G Supply Chain is an asset
- Mechanically Inclined
- Ability and willingness to travel within Red Deer and surrounding area
- Have strong cold calling skills
- Proven and demonstrated ability to establish and foster strong trusting business relationships
- Must have proven ability to manage own time
- Must be self-driven, entrepreneurially motivated and goal-oriented
- Exceptional communicator, presenter and customer service oriented
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
- Solid computer skills and ability to quickly/effectively learn and adapt to new software or technology
- Strong network and ability to coordinate meetings
